by Fleur Boal (Author)

The Psychologist's Daughter is the unembellished, yet emotive, true story of heartache, perseverance and spiritual strength. The book reveals glaring discrepancies in one man's professional and personal lives and the consequences of these extremes on his family.

John Redman was a psychologist, revered among academic and professional peers. But for his daughter, he was a painful enigma-cruel and explosive, distant but protective. Fleur candidly shares the painful impact of family breakdown, the longing associated with a missing brother, and what it felt like to live under the shadow of her father's unrelenting rejection.

It is also a story of hope as Fleur surrenders unhealthy escapes and exchanges the lie of worthlessness for an improved self-identity and a sense of wholeness.
